S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put

No description

input S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put {
role: CodeableConceptUpdateInput
identifier: IdentifierUpdateInput
name: String
stereochemistry: CodeableConceptUpdateInput
opticalActivity: CodeableConceptUpdateInput
molecularFormula: String
amountQuantity: QuantityUpdateInput
amountString: String
measurementType: CodeableConceptUpdateInput
modifierExtension: [FhirExtensionUpdateInput!]
extension: [FhirExtensionUpdateInput!]
id: String
}

Fields

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.role ● CodeableConceptUpdateInput input

Role that the moiety is playing.

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.identifier ● IdentifierUpdateInput input

Identifier by which this moiety substance is known.

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.name ● String scalar

Textual name for this moiety substance.

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.stereochemistry ● CodeableConceptUpdateInput input

Stereochemistry type.

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.opticalActivity ● CodeableConceptUpdateInput input

Optical activity type.

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.molecularFormula ● String scalar

Molecular formula for this moiety of this substance, typically using the Hill system.

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.amountQuantity ● QuantityUpdateInput input

Quantitative value for this moiety. (choose any one of amount*, but only one)

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.amountString ● String scalar

Quantitative value for this moiety. (choose any one of amount*, but only one)

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.measurementType ● CodeableConceptUpdateInput input

The measurement type of the quantitative value. In capturing the actual relative amounts of substances or molecular fragments it may be necessary to indicate whether the amount refers to, for example, a mole ratio or weight ratio.

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.modifierExtension ● [FhirExtensionUpdateInput!] list input

May be used to represent additional information that is not part of the basic definition of the element and that modifies the understanding of the element in which it is contained and/or the understanding of the containing element s descendants. Usually modifier elements provide negation or qualification. To make the use of extensions safe and manageable, there is a strict set of governance applied to the definition and use of extensions. Though any implementer can define an extension, there is a set of requirements that SHALL be met as part of the definition of the extension. Applications processing a resource are required to check for modifier extensions. Modifier extensions SHALL NOT change the meaning of any elements on Resource or DomainResource (including cannot change the meaning of modifierExtension itself).

SubstanceDefinitionMoietyUpdateInput.extension ● [FhirExtensionUpdateInput!] list input

May be used to represent additional information that is not part of the basic definition of the element. To make the use of extensions safe and manageable, there is a strict set of governance applied to the definition and use of extensions. Though any implementer can define an extension, there is a set of requirements that SHALL be met as part of the definition of the extension.
